Comprehensive Platform Architecture
Big0 developed a complete dental scanner ecosystem that transforms standard Android tablets into sophisticated diagnostic workstations through seamless integration of hardware communication, cloud infrastructure, and advanced AI processing capabilities. The platform combines React Native mobile development with Firebase cloud services, creating a scalable architecture that supports real-time data synchronization, comprehensive patient management, and advanced analytics across multiple clinical locations.
The AI analysis engine leverages TensorFlow Lite for on-device processing while implementing federated learning capabilities that enable continuous model improvement without compromising patient privacy. The system analyzes dental conditions including malocclusion indicators, caries identification, dental alignment issues, and gum disease markers, delivering comprehensive assessments within 30 seconds while maintaining clinical-grade accuracy standards. Advanced confidence scoring and severity grading provide practitioners with detailed diagnostic insights that enhance clinical decision-making and patient communication.

The platform's multilingual architecture supports complete Urdu and English interfaces with proper right-to-left text rendering, localized date formatting, and culturally appropriate user experience design. Cloud infrastructure built on Firebase provides real-time data synchronization across multiple devices, comprehensive backup and recovery systems, and scalable storage supporting over 10,000 patient records with full audit trails and compliance monitoring.
The admin dashboard, developed in React, provides comprehensive practice management capabilities including user management, analytics reporting, patient data oversight, and system configuration tools. Advanced security implementation includes AES-256 encryption, biometric authentication, role-based access controls, and complete audit logging to ensure compliance with Pakistani medical device regulations and international privacy standards.
